在服务器领域,Intel 和 AMD 都是主流的 CPU 供应商,选择哪个更好取决于具体的应用场景、预算、性能需求以及生态系统支持。以下是两者在服务器领域的对比,帮助你做出选择:
一、Intel 服务器 CPU(如 Xeon 系列)
优势:
-
成熟生态与广泛支持
- Intel 长期主导服务器市场,软硬件兼容性好,BIOS、驱动、虚拟化平台(如 VMware、Hyper-V)支持完善。
- 企业级支持更全面,适合传统数据中心。
-
单核性能强
- 在单线程性能上通常略优于 AMD,适合对单核性能敏感的应用(如某些数据库、ERP 系统)。
-
稳定性与可靠性
- ECC 内存、RAS(可靠性、可用性、可服务性)特性成熟,适合关键业务系统。
-
集成管理技术
- 支持 Intel vPro、AMT、TXT 等安全与远程管理功能。
常见系列:
- Intel Xeon Scalable(如 Silver、Gold、Platinum 系列)
- 适用于从入门级到高性能计算的各种服务器。
二、AMD 服务器 CPU(如 EPYC 系列)
优势:
-
核心/线程数量多,性价比高
- AMD EPYC(霄龙)系列提供高达 128 核 256 线程(如 EPYC 9654),在多线程负载下性能领先。
- 同价位下通常提供更多核心和内存通道。
-
内存与 I/O 带宽强
- 支持更多内存通道(最高 12 通道)和 PCIe 5.0 接口,适合内存密集型或高吞吐应用(如虚拟化、云计算、AI)。
-
能效比优秀
- Zen 架构优化良好,单位功耗性能表现优异,有助于降低数据中心 TCO(总拥有成本)。
-
支持大内存容量
- 单颗 CPU 支持高达 6TB 内存(取决于型号和主板),适合大数据、内存数据库等场景。
常见系列:
- AMD EPYC 7001/7002/7003/8004/9004 系列
- 9004 系列基于 Zen 4 架构,性能强劲。
三、如何选择?
| 使用场景 | 推荐选择 | 原因 |
|---|---|---|
| 虚拟化、云计算、容器平台(如 VMware、OpenStack、K8s) | AMD EPYC | 核心多,内存带宽高,性价比高 |
| 高性能计算(HPC)、AI 训练 | AMD EPYC 或 Intel Xeon + GPU | AMD 多核优势明显,Intel 在某些优化软件中兼容性好 |
| 传统企业应用(ERP、OA、数据库) | Intel Xeon | 生态成熟,稳定性好,厂商支持充分 |
| 数据库(MySQL、Oracle、SQL Server) | 视负载而定: • OLTP(高并发事务)→ Intel(单核强) • OLAP/大数据 → AMD(多核+内存带宽) |
|
| 边缘计算、小型服务器 | 两者皆可,看成本和功耗要求 | AMD 能效比好,Intel 管理功能强 |
四、趋势与建议
- 近年来 AMD 市场份额快速增长,尤其在云计算厂商(如 AWS、Azure、阿里云)中广泛采用 EPYC 处理器。
- Intel 也在追赶,推出 Sapphire Rapids(Xeon Scalable 第四代)和即将发布的 Granite Rapids,支持更多核心和 AI 提速。
- 性价比角度:AMD 通常更具优势。
- 兼容性与支持角度:Intel 仍有一定优势,尤其在传统企业环境中。
总结:
- 追求高核心数、高内存带宽、低成本高回报 → 选 AMD EPYC
- 重视稳定性、软件兼容性、企业级支持 → 选 Intel Xeon
✅ 建议:根据具体业务负载测试性能,并参考云厂商或服务器厂商(如 Dell、HPE、联想、浪潮)的推荐配置。
如果你提供具体用途(如 Web 服务器、数据库、AI 推理、虚拟化等),我可以给出更精准的建议。
云知识